Job description

Overview

LMI is seeking an onsite Program Operations Coordinator at Fort Bragg, NC to support a Department of War mission partner.

The Program Ops Coordinator will provide direct support to the Chief of Staff and broader staff organization, synchronizing daily operations, managing organizational priorities, and ensuring the timely execution of assigned actions.

This position requires an organized, proactive professional capable of operating effectively in a dynamic, mission-focused environment.

This position is onsite at Fort Bragg, NC 5 days a week and requires an active Secret clearance.

Responsibilities
  • Support the Chief of Staff in directing and synchronizing the organization’s daily operations, priorities, and administrative requirements.
  • Coordinate organizational calendars, meetings, battle-rhythm events, and senior-leader engagements.
  • Develop, issue, track, and close organizational taskings, requests for information, and other staff actions.
  • Coordinate actions across functional staff sections to ensure requirements are properly assigned, synchronized, and completed within established timelines.
  • Maintain organizational calendars, task trackers, decision logs, suspense-management tools, and other staff-management products.
  • Prepare meeting agendas, read-ahead materials, briefing products, correspondence, and meeting minutes.
  • Capture decisions, assigned actions, responsible parties, and completion timelines during staff meetings and synchronization events.
  • Monitor organizational priorities and proactively identify overdue actions, scheduling conflicts, coordination gaps, and emerging requirements.
  • Support the development and maintenance of standard operating procedures, staff processes, templates, and knowledge-management resources.
  • Facilitate communication and information flow among leadership, staff sections, mission partners, and external stakeholders.
  • Develop and maintain professional products and collaborative workflows using Microsoft 365 applications, including Outlook, Teams, Word, PowerPoint, Excel, and SharePoint.
  • Support special projects and other operational requirements as directed by the Chief of Staff.
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ree from an accredited institution.
  • Active Secret security clearance.
  • Previous experience with or exposure to U.S. Special Operations Forces.
  • Demonstrated experience supporting program operations, staff coordination, organizational management, or senior-leader activities.
  • Subject-matter expertise with Microsoft 365 products, including Outlook, Teams, Word, PowerPoint, Excel, and SharePoint.
  • Experience managing calendars, meetings, taskings, suspenses, and staff actions across multiple functional areas.
  • Experience working within a headquarters, program office, command group, front office, or operational staff.
  • Familiarity with military staff processes, battle rhythms, task-management systems, and executive-level correspondence.
  • Advanced experience developing dashboards, trackers, briefing materials, and collaborative workflows using Microsoft 365 tools.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.
  • Demonstrated ability to organize competing priorities, maintain attention to detail, and meet deadlines in a high-tempo environment.
  • Ability to work effectively with government civilians, military personnel, contractors, and senior leaders.
  • Ability to work independently while coordinating across a multidisciplinary team.

Preferred Qualifications

  • Master’s degree in business administration, public administration, organizational leadership, national security, or a related discipline.
  • Active Top Secret security clearance.
  • Experience supporting robotics, autonomous systems, emerging technology, or technical capability-development programs.
  • Target Competencies
  • Operational coordination and staff synchronization
  • Task and suspense management
  • Senior-leader and front-office support
  • Microsoft 365 workflow development
  • Professional communication and briefing-product development
  • Organization, initiative, discretion, and attention to detail

The target salary range for this position is $135,000-$145,100

The salary range displayed represents the typical salary range for this position and is not a guarantee of compensation. Individual salaries are determined by various factors including, but not limited to location, internal equity, business considerations, client contract requirements, and candidate qualifications, such as education, experience, skills, and security clearances.

Applicants must meet eligibility requirements for a U.S. Government security clearance. Only US Citizens are eligible for a security clearance. For this position, LMI will only consider applicants with security clearances or applicants who are eligible for security clearances, due to the nature of the work.
